Description
KNX Inspector is a professional analysis and diagnostics app for KNX/IP installations on iPhone and iPad. The app connects to KNX/IP gateways and interfaces, monitors telegrams in real time, checks group addresses, analyzes physical device addresses, and compares live data with imported ETS projects.
The app was developed for commissioning, service, troubleshooting, and technical analysis. It is ideal for system integrators, service technicians, and anyone who needs to understand, test, and document KNX systems during live operation.
Key Features:
Connection to KNX/IP gateways and interfaces
Network search via KNX multicast and local gateway discovery
Live monitoring of KNX telegrams
Filters for direction, telegram type, search text, and group address
Raw data and plain-text display with DPT reference
Bus alarm for targeted monitoring of group or device addresses
DPT test for reading and writing group addresses
Line scan for physical KNX device addresses
Telegram scan for active group communication
Complete analysis combining device discovery and telegram monitoring
ETS / .knxproj import for the Compare ETS feature
Project structure with functions, buildings, rooms, and topology
Export functions for documentation and sharing
Local session and history management
Supported devices include KNXnet/IP-compatible devices, interfaces, and routers accessible via the standard UDP port 3671. This includes, for example, KNX/IP gateways and interfaces from manufacturers such as MDT, Gira, Jung, Hager, Weinzierl, ABB, Schneider Electric, Siemens, Theben, and Busch-Jaeger.
With the Live Monitor, you can observe KNX telegrams in real time. The app displays the source, destination, group address, payload, telegram type, and, wherever possible, decoded values. Filters help you track specific communication patterns, group addresses, or responses.
The Bus Map combines devices, group activity, and communication patterns into a structured analysis. This allows you to quickly identify which participants are active, which group addresses are being used, and which transmitters generate the most traffic.
With Compare ETS, you can cross-reference live data with an imported ETS project. This reveals which devices were detected live, which project devices are missing, which groups are active, and where discrepancies exist between the live bus and the project data.
The DPT Test is ideal for targeted functional testing. Group addresses can be read or written, and supported DPTs are decoded and displayed as clearly as possible. This allows you to directly test switching, dimming, temperature values, scenes, and many other typical KNX functions.
